Hi, last sunday I had a problem when I was working with photoshop.

when I tried to do something, in my monitor appeared an error window with the message : "the action can not be completed, virtual memory disc full"

I tried to solve this problem, but I can’t add a new memory from the pluggins, and after try it, I can’t open the program.

How can I solve the problem? Should I reinstall Photoshop?

Reinstalling wont help.

Photoshop like a lot of programs uses space on your Hard Drive as temporary memory, Photoshop calls it your "Scratch Disk" assuming the message is correct your Hard Drive does not have enough free space on it for Photoshop to use for this particular job, so you need to free up some space, or if you have more than one Hard Drive tell Photoshop to use that as the Scratch Disk
